Types of Products For Foundation Repairs
Concrete Underpinning Piers
Used to lift and stabilize sinking or settling foundations, underpinning piers are installed beneath the foundation to provide support and distribute weight evenly.
Carbon Fiber Reinforcement Straps
These straps are applied to cracked walls to reinforce and prevent further movement, suitable for steel-reinforced stabilization.
Hydraulic Push Piers
Designed for deep soil stabilization, hydraulic push piers are driven into the ground to lift and support the foundation.
Polyurethane Foam Injection
A quick and minimally invasive method for filling voids and lifting slabs, polyurethane foam expands to fill gaps and stabilize soils.
Concrete Patching and Sealants
Used for repairing surface cracks and preventing water infiltration, these products restore the integrity of concrete surfaces.
Soil Stabilization Grouts
Applied to loose or shifting soils, these grouts improve soil stability and reduce foundation settlement risks.
Steel Push Piers
A durable option for supporting heavy loads, steel push piers are driven into stable soil layers to reinforce foundations.
Epoxy Crack Repair Kits
Suitable for sealing cracks in concrete, epoxy kits restore strength and prevent water intrusion.
Helical Piers
Used for underpinning and load transfer, helical piers are screwed into the ground to provide stable support.
Basement Wall Anchors
These anchors stabilize bowing or cracking basement walls by attaching them to the soil outside.
Mudjacking and Slab Lifting Kits
A method for raising sunken concrete slabs, these kits use a slurry mixture to fill voids beneath slabs.
Drainage and Moisture Control Products
Including sump pumps and drainage systems, these help manage water flow around foundations to reduce soil movement.
Vapor Barriers and Waterproofing Membranes
Applied to basement walls and floors, these products prevent moisture ingress and protect foundation materials.
Soil Replacement Materials
Used to replace or augment existing soil, these materials improve load-bearing capacity and reduce settlement.
Fiber Reinforced Shotcrete
Applied to stabilize and reinforce existing concrete surfaces, especially in repair of cracked walls.

Key Buying Considerations
- Assess the severity and type of foundation issue to select appropriate products.
- Consider the soil conditions and moisture levels in the property area.
- Determine whether a DIY solution is feasible or professional assistance is recommended.
- Evaluate the compatibility of repair products with existing foundation materials.
- Check for ease of application and required tools or equipment.
- Review the long-term durability and flexibility of the repair materials.
- Ensure the products are suitable for the specific foundation type, such as basement, slab, or crawl space.
- Consider the potential need for additional waterproofing or moisture control measures.
- Factor in the size and extent of the affected area to choose appropriately scaled products.
- Research local building codes and regulations related to foundation repairs.
- Look for products with clear instructions and safety guidelines.
- Evaluate the supplier’s reputation and product reviews for reliability.
- Estimate the overall project budget, including labor and materials.
- Consider the environmental conditions, such as freeze-thaw cycles, that may impact repair longevity.
- Plan for future inspections and maintenance to ensure ongoing foundation stability.
